Social Distancing Dates 

With lockdown still enforced up and down the country, you have minimal options with what you can do as a date, especially when maintaining social distancing measures throughout. While that is the case, it is also an opportunity to get creative with what you do!  

Taking a socially distanced stroll through the local park with a home-made coffee in a flask is an excellent way of breaking the ice and can even be rather romantic if the weather holds up. 

Meeting in an environment such as this can ensure that you are not intruding on one another’s space but can strike up further feelings in a safe environment.  

What’s more, once you have met someone in person and put a face to a name, you are then able to distinguish if your feelings go beyond an idle conversation on a dating app and whether you would enjoy seeing this person again in the future.
